Fire mishap at Chennai Silks

A major fire broke out this morning at Chennai Silks, a leading textile showroom in Usman Road, T Nagar, the commercial hub of the city.




"The fire began at around 4 am. There was welding work going on, following which the fire broke out. The fire personnel are still putting out the fire," an official was quoted as saying.




Firemen said the fire could have caused electric short circuit. However, the exact cause was yet to be ascertained.


Twelve men who were working in the canteen on the seventh floor were rescued using a skylift.




 Six fire tenders and several personnel were pressed into the service. They struggled to control the fire for nearly four hours. Police investigation is also on.
